BT trials Huawei’s G.fast technology in the UK

BT has conducted a large-scale customer trial of Huawei’s G.fast technology.

The technology was deployed on BT’s existing FTTC infrastructure in order to offer ultra-broadband services.

The trial took place in Huntingdon, Cambridgeshire, and saw Huawei deploy its multi-port G.fast equipment in a manhole. It also provided a headend optical line terminal (OLT), G.fast terminal and a network management system.

The trial is said to pave the way for wider G.fast commercial deployment.

Last September, BT completed several field trials which demonstrated ultra-fast broadband delivered over a combination of both fibre and copper networks. The UK operator has also launched a lab at its Adastral Park R&D centre in Ipswich, specifically tailored towards these ultra-fast broadband services.
